摘要

Tumor immune escape happens when tumor cells are not detected, recognized, and killed by the body’s immune system. It is often under the protection of the tumor microenvironment, which refers to a complex network composed of tumor cells, immune cells, endothelial cells, stromal cells, fibroblasts and various cytokines. By interacting with stromal cells and immune cells, or by secreting cytokines, tumor cells can get rid of the recognition and attack, and suppress the immune response of the host, so as to transform the tumor microenvironment into a microenvironment conducive to tumor survival, growth and uncontrollable proliferation, eventually causing immune escape of tumor cells.[1, 2] Among them, macrophages, dendritic cells, regulatory T cells, myeloid-derived suppressor cells and NK cells are the main immune regulatory cells. Traditional Chinese medicine (TCM), widely used by patients with cancers in China, can reverse the immune escape of tumor by modifying the microenvironment and enhancing the function of immune cells.
